Icon 13/04/09 - Proposal by Justin G8YTZ for a Digital TV Repeater in SE London !
Would you support a Digital TV repeater in SE London / NW Kent area?

I have recently applied to the RSGB Repeater Management Committee for a new digital TV repeater for SE and East London and would be pleased to enlist your support for this proposal.

Key Technical Objectives (not all delivered on day one!)

Build a digital TV platform that can be easily received with the minimum of equipment and cost (i.e. a digital Satellite box, pre-amp and antenna).This means using the DVB-Satellite format with output frequency in the 23cms band.

Four multiplex channels; two input frequencies, one analogue in 70cms and one digital in 13cms with simultaneous dual operation possible

One HD information channel carrying technical topics material and demonstrations designed to support amateur radio as a hobby at special event stations and possibly GB2RS news broadcasts.

D-Star APRS display and ATV information channel and application development, perhaps SSTV and internet inputs etc.
Sound channels possibly carrying local repeater outputs.

Establish an open-source for groups to develop new applications and ideas for the repeater.

The objectives of the proposed repeater are to:

Encourage the up-take of ATV within the hobby
Encourage home construction of ATV Transmitter equipment and to promote experimentation and self-learning of Digital TV techniques
Encourage new entrants to the hobby via public event station demonstrations of ATV
Encourage amateur radio groups to develop applications on the DVB-S platform and to experiment with new codec technologies and improvements in receiver and transmitter design.
Having fun!

Icon 09/03/09 - GB4RND Red Nose Day on the Friday the 13th March !
For Red Nose Day 09, Michael Bryans, 2E0UMB a regular user of GB3 & 7OK is going to do something new. He is doing a sponsored ‘Roger and Out’ under Special Event call sign of GB4RND from the Bethlem Royal Hospital, Monk's Orchard Road, Beckenham, Kent. BR3 3BX, where he will make as many radio contacts as possible over a period of 18 hours to raise money for this great cause. So we are asking all user’s of the repeaters to show him their support and have QSO, as the more contacts the more sponsorship money he can raise. Tony has applied for Special Event Station NoV and will be supporting Michael throughout his 18hours of transmitting. So listen out for him on GB3 & 7OK.
